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Course card update #283

Merged
merged 7 commits into from
May 22, 2024
Merged

Course card update #283

merged 7 commits into from
May 22, 2024

Conversation

badduck32
Copy link
Contributor

De project titels zijn nu klikbaar, en brengen je naar de juiste project pagina. Ook is er een ellipsis toegevoegd wanneer er meer dan 3 projecten beschikbaar zijn voor dat vak.

@badduck32 badduck32 requested a review from usserwoutV2 May 22, 2024 00:47
Copy link
Contributor

@Aqua-sc Aqua-sc left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Twerkt opzich ma kheb nog een aantal opmerkingen:

  • Tis handiger als de volledige rij klikbaar is ipv enkel de titel
  • Skip de ... maar kben er toch geen fan van en maakt het kaartje nodeloos langer
  • Tzou leuk zijn als er een hover effect is als je over een lijntje hovert zodat het duidelijk is daje specifiek naar dat project zal gaan

@badduck32
Copy link
Contributor Author

De gevraagde changes zitten er nu in, maar heb wel met css styles gewerkt zodat ik van de :hover pseudoclass gebruik kan maken. Dit kan op zich ook met react met dan een useState van isHovered. De manier waarop ik het heb gedaan leek mij het makkelijkst, dus heb ik het zo gedaan maar kan het altijd veranderen indien nodig. Ook is er nu een extra linkermarge voor de tekst van het project wat me ook geen probleem leek, maar ik kan dit ook aanpassen indien nodig

Copy link
Contributor

@Aqua-sc Aqua-sc left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Alright perfect nu

@Aqua-sc Aqua-sc merged commit 5aac1fb into frontend May 22, 2024
1 check pass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ants